The global market for 3D Printing Ceramics was estimated to be worth US$ 21 million in 2023 and is forecast to a readjusted size of US$ 122.4 million by 2030 with a CAGR of 27.5% during the forecast period 2024-2030

The global key companies of 3D Printing Ceramics include 3D Systems Corporation (U.S.), Viridis 3D LLC (U.S.), EOS GmbH Electro Optical Systems (Germany), Renishaw Plc (U.K.), Tethon 3D (U.S.), Stratasys Ltd. (U.S.), Lithoz GmbH (Austria) and Cerum 3D (U.S.), etc. In 2023, the global five largest players hold a share approximately % in terms of revenue.
